7 Warning Signs You Need a Plumber Immediately

Intro


As a property owner, identifying indicators that indicate your home requirements instant plumbing attention is important for protecting against costly damage and trouble. Let's discover several of the leading signs you should never disregard.

Reduced Water Pressure


Among the most typical indications of plumbing concerns is reduced water stress. If you see a substantial drop in water pressure in your faucets or showerheads, it can signify underlying troubles such as pipe leakages, mineral buildup, or issues with the water supply line.

Backflow


Heartburn, where polluted water flows back into the potable water supply, is a severe plumbing issue that needs instant attention. It can occur as a result of back siphonage or back stress and positions health dangers from exposure to harmful microorganisms.

Bug Infestations


Parasites such as cockroaches, rats, and insects are brought in to dampness and water sources, making water leaks and broken pipelines excellent reproducing premises. If you notice a rise in parasite task, it could be a sign of plumbing issues that need to be attended to.

Unpleasant Smells


Foul odors emanating from drains or sewage system lines are not only undesirable however likewise a sign of plumbing problems. Drain smells may recommend a damaged sewer line or a dried-out P-trap, while mildewy smells might signal mold and mildew growth from water leakages.

Noticeable Water Damage


Water stains on wall surfaces or ceilings, as well as mold and mildew or mold development, are clear indicators of water leaks that call for prompt attention. Neglecting these indications can bring about structural damage, jeopardized interior air top quality, and expensive repairs.

Strange Noises


Gurgling, knocking, or whistling noises originating from your plumbing system are not normal and should be investigated quickly. These sounds could be triggered by issues such as air in the pipelines, loosened fittings, or water hammer-- a sensation where water circulation is suddenly quit.

Foundation Cracks


Cracks in your home's foundation may be a sign of underlying plumbing concerns, particularly if they coincide with water-related issues indoors. Water leaks from pipelines or sewer lines can create soil erosion, bring about structure settlement and splits.

Mold Development


The presence of mold and mildew or mold in your house, specifically in moist or badly ventilated areas, shows excess moisture-- a typical repercussion of water leakages. Mold and mildew not just harms surfaces however also poses health dangers to occupants, making prompt plumbing repair services essential.

Slow Drain


Sluggish drainage is one more red flag that shouldn't be ignored. If water takes longer than normal to drain pipes from sinks, showers, or tubs, it could indicate a blockage in the pipelines. Overlooking this issue might cause complete obstructions and prospective water damage.

Abrupt Rise in Water Expenses


If you observe a sudden spike in your water bills without a matching rise in use, it's a strong sign of hidden leaks. Also small leaks can throw away substantial amounts of water over time, leading to inflated water bills.

HOW TO KNOW IF YOUR HOUSE NEEDS PLUMBING MAINTENANCE?


Your home’s plumbing system plays a vital role in ensuring the smooth flow of water and maintaining a comfortable living environment. However, over time, wear and tear can occur, leading to plumbing issues that can disrupt your daily routine. To avoid costly repairs and unexpected emergencies, regular plumbing maintenance is essential. If you are asking how to know if your house needs a plumbing maintenance, here are some key signs to watch for and maintenance tips to keep your home’s water systems in excellent condition.


Watch for Warning Signs.


Several indicators can suggest that your home needs plumbing maintenance. These signs include slow drainage, low water pressure, recurring leaks, foul odors, and unusual sounds coming from the pipes. Pay attention to these warnings as they can indicate underlying issues that require immediate attention.


Schedule Regular Inspections.


Preventive maintenance is crucial to catch plumbing problems before they escalate. Consider scheduling regular inspections with a professional plumber who can assess your plumbing system for any hidden leaks, corrosion, or potential issues. Regular inspections can help you identify problems early on, saving you from costly repairs and water damage.


Maintain Drainage Systems.


Clogged drains are a common plumbing issue that can lead to water backups and other complications. Avoid pouring grease, coffee grounds, or other debris down the drain, and use drain covers to prevent hair and debris from entering the pipes. Regularly clean your drains using natural remedies or approved drain cleaners to keep them clear. Winterize Your Plumbing.


In colder climates, freezing temperatures can cause pipes to burst, leading to significant water damage. Before the winter season arrives, insulate exposed pipes, disconnect outdoor hoses, and consider installing pipe insulation sleeves. Taking these preventive measures can protect your plumbing system during freezing weather.


Regular plumbing maintenance is essential for a well-functioning home. By paying attention to warning signs, scheduling inspections, maintaining drainage systems, and winterizing your plumbing, you can prevent costly repairs and ensure a smoothly running water system. Remember, proactive maintenance is the key to a hassle-free and functional home.
